US postal worker charged with breaking man out of ICE custody on Long Island

A Long Island postal worker has been accused of attempting to free a man from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) custody last month, sparking allegations of obstruction and potential ties to the unauthorized immigration activity.

Tamara Mayorga-Wong, a USPS employee on Long Island, is facing federal charges after allegedly helping an unidentified individual briefly escape from the back of an ICE agent's vehicle in Westhampton. According to court documents, both Wong and her accomplice were apprehended shortly after the break-out attempt.

Following Wong's arrest, authorities took her into custody and transported her to a Southampton police station for processing. During the drive, prosecutors claim she made incriminating statements about immigration enforcement, including references to the treatment of immigrants' families.

Mayorga-Wong is now facing a single count of obstruction of a federal proceeding in U.S. District Court's Eastern District of New York. Her arraignment is scheduled for Thursday afternoon in Central Islip. It remains unclear whether she has retained an attorney, but no information was available as of press time.
